No Man’s Daughter blends Appalachian folklore with the Saga of the Norse Shield Maiden Hervor. Set in an alternate 19th-century where paganism thrives, it explores the power and consequences of feminine rage.

On the continent of Greater Vinland, the era of the steam engine has begun. Mages break their bodies to cast runic blood magic, jarls control the civilized Flatlands, and a fugitive named Kára finds sanctuary on the mountain frontier.
Believing she escaped the vengeful jarl whose son she killed, Kára works as a tracker in the fur trade to support the children of the widow who took her in. Until the jarl’s bounty hunters find her, shattering her once peaceful existence. After defeating her attackers, she departs, fearing for her family’s safety if she should stay. Kára bitterly believes she will never see her loved ones again—until an acquaintance offers her a deal: help his team retrieve the hide of the wampus cat for the high king. In return, she will receive a pardon and enough gold to set her family up for life.

No one has entered the magic-wielding cat’s range since the Jotun, frost giants, wiped out the human settlements there. Seeking an advantage, Kára plunders her father’s tomb, tearing the last arcane weapon from his undead hands. A rifle capable of killing magical creatures and the immortal Jotun. Yet, with each battle, the cursed gun sings to her, and she delights in the blood spilled across the snow. Everything she does, right or wrong, is for her family, but her love for them may not save her from repeating her father’s path to ruin.
